Blackpool v Exeter - Blackpool won 1-0, Anderson came on in the 74th min, when they were already in the lead
Bradford v Northampton - Northampton lost 1-0, Taylor started and was substituted in the 91st min, when they were already behind
Lincoln v Wimbledon - Wimbledon lost 1-0, Assimwe came on as a sub in the 90th min, a couple of minutes after they'd conceded
Plymouth v Bolton - Mitchell played the full match in Plymouth's 2-1 loss at home to Bolton, who kept Apter on the bench.
Stockport v Wycombe - Tanto scored Stockport's second in a 3-0 win, but was subbed after an hour
Walsall v Gillingham - Daniel Kanu came off the bench in the 64th minute and got the equaliser in the 66th minute to earn Walsall a 2-2 draw
Bath City v Chippenham Town - Josh Laq played the whole game as Bath City sneaked an injury time 1-0 win
Hampton & Richmond v Farnborough - Bower played the whole game as Farnborough lost 3-1Horsham v Dorking Wanderers - Enslin was subbed at half time while Dorking were 1-0 down, and they ended up losing 3-0Galway United v Derry City - Rylah was an unused sub as Derry City lost 2-110 -
